Botswana Riding Safari Welcomes Non-riders Author: John W. Spence
Traditionally known for it’s superb riding, Okavango Horse Safaris
now offer game drives and mokoro (dug out canoe) trips for
non-riding partners. The main camp in the heart of the Okavango
Delta, has a couple of vehicles, and with specialist guides flown in
from Maun, non-riders can be sure that they will see the best game
the region has to offer.
